ensues
英 [ɪnˈsjuːz]
美 [ɪnˈsuːz]
v. 接着发生; 因而产生
ensue的第三人称单数
柯林斯词典
- VERB 接着发生;接踵而来;随之产生
If somethingensues, it happens immediately after another event, usually as a result of it.- If the Europeans did not reduce subsidies, a trade war would ensue...
如果欧洲人不减少补贴,便会发生贸易战。 - A brief but embarrassing silence ensued.
紧接着是短暂却令人难堪的沉默。
